摘要

位置信息场定位法对强弱信息多目标进行定位时,存在对弱信息目标不能定位的问题。针对这个问题,提出了强弱信息多目标位置信息场定位算法,采用按目标位置信息场场强由强到弱的顺序逐级抽取的方法实现对多个目标的顺序定位。仿真结果表明,该方法可以有效实现对强弱信息共存多目标的定位,且定位性能受测向误差与目标间距的影响。

Abstract

The position information field location method can't locate target with weak information in the case of existing targets with strong information. According to this problem, a position information field location method for multi-target with different information power was proposed in this paper. The step by step extraction (SBSE) method was employed to locate each target in the order of targets' position information field power. Simulation results show that the proposed method can effectively locate coexistence targets with strong and weak information power, and the performance is affected by the DOA error and the distance among the targets.
